BRC Group Holdings Inc. (the company behind the 5.50% Senior Notes Due 2026, ticker RILYK) reported a loss per share of -1.71 for the first quarter of 2024, with no consensus estimate available for comparison. Revenue data was not disclosed. Despite the bottom-line shortfall, the price of the notes increased by 0.16 points, suggesting that fixed-income investors may be focusing on the issuer’s ability to service debt rather than share-level profitability.

Management discussion during the earnings call centered on ongoing operational headwinds that weighed on first-quarter results. The company reported a diluted EPS of -1.71, reflecting elevated costs and lower-than-expected utilization across its key business segments. While specific revenue figures were not released, the negative earnings underscore pressure on margin trends, particularly in light of rising interest expenses associated with the senior notes. Executives highlighted efforts to streamline overhead and renegotiate supplier contracts, though no concrete timeline for a return to profitability was provided. The 5.50% fixed coupon on the 2026 notes remains a significant cash outflow, and the reported loss raises questions about coverage ratios. Management reaffirmed its commitment to maintaining adequate liquidity, referencing available credit facilities and cost-control initiatives. However, the absence of top-line data limits visibility into core operating performance.

While management did not issue formal guidance, they indicated that near-term revenue growth may remain subdued as end-market demand softens. Strategic priorities include reducing leverage and preserving cash, which could involve delaying capital expenditures or asset sales. The company also anticipates higher compliance and regulatory costs that may further pressure margins. On a positive note, the modest uptick in the bond price (+0.16) implies that credit markets are not pricing in imminent distress, perhaps owing to the senior secured nature of the notes. However, if the negative earnings trend continues, the company could face tighter covenant headroom or higher refinancing risk as the 2026 maturity approaches. No share repurchase or dividend activity was mentioned, aligning with a conservation strategy.

The market response to BRC Group’s Q1 2024 release was muted but slightly positive for the notes, which rose 0.16 points to a price reflecting a yield-to-maturity that remains in line with distressed credit levels. Analysts covering the debt have noted that the negative EPS, while concerning, does not immediately jeopardize the coupon payment schedule, as interest obligations are typically covered by cash reserves. However, with no revenue reported and a per-share loss of -1.71, some credit analysts may revise their default probability assessments upward. Investors should watch for the company’s next quarterly filing for a complete balance sheet picture and any updates on asset monetization. The lack of an earnings surprise estimate underscores the limited analyst coverage on this instrument. For now, the bond’s price stability suggests a wait-and-see approach from the market, but any deterioration in cash flow could trigger a re-evaluation.
